> > > I think using readl() is more common than ioread32() if the driver cannot
> > > use IORESOURCE_IO but only IORESOURCE_MEM.
> > >
> > > On ARM, the two are the same, but on some architectures ioread32 is more
> > > expensive, so using the former is preferred.

> Oops. If I used {read,write}sl() instead of io{read,write}32_rep(),
> build error happened in x86 environment.
> 
>   CC [M]  drivers/usb/gadget/udc/renesas_usb3.o
> ./drivers/usb/gadget/udc/renesas_usb3.c: In function 'usb3_write_pipe':
> ./drivers/usb/gadget/udc/renesas_usb3.c:879:3: error: implicit declaration of 
> function 'writesl' [-Werror=implicit-function-declaration]
>    writesl(usb3->reg + fifo_reg, buf, len / 4);
>    ^
> ./drivers/usb/gadget/udc/renesas_usb3.c: In function 'usb3_read_pipe':
> ./drivers/usb/gadget/udc/renesas_usb3.c:923:3: error: implicit declaration of 
> function 'readsl' [-Werror=implicit-function-declaration]
>    readsl(usb3->reg + fifo_reg, buf, len / 4);
> 
> So, I will keep to use io{read,write}32(_rep) functions.

Sounds ok. I actually thought we had added readsl to all architectures, but 
apparently
we only changed some architectures that needed it in the past.
